The forecasted number of employees in the chemical, rubber, plastics, fuel products, and other non-metallic mineral products sector in the US remains constant at 2.11 million units from 2024 to 2028. This stability follows no observed variation from year to year, indicating a stagnant employment trend over this period. In 2023, the number likewise stood at 2.11 million, underscoring a lack of growth in the current employment forecast.
Future trends to watch for:
- Technological advancements and automation potentially impacting workforce needs.
- Environmental regulations and shifts towards sustainable practices influencing labor demands.
- Evolving market dynamics and economic conditions affecting employment in the sector.
